Pros & Cons

The AI used to provide these results are constantly improving. These results might change.

Pros

My kiddos love playing with bb-8! They treat it like a real robotic pet that has feelings. Got this for my friend's 5 yr old daughter. I was impressed by its interactive features.



Cons

Sphero bb-8 has no outward sensors, no sign of any evolution. I have a galaxy note 20 ultra and the app would not pair with thebb-8. Slow to respond to steering changes from iphone app. No projection of messages at all. Droid has no sensors.

Batteries wear out over time as ions move from the cathode to the anode. Sphero still makes units where the batteries can't be soldered back together. If the robot doesn't turn on, or it flashes red lights, this indicates your battery is critical.

The head pops off every time the toy hits a wall. It is so inconsistent with its performance that it can only anger you. Now it's an expensive decoration.

This is a very exciting product idea, but it falls short upon opening the box. Horribly small. Packaging is first class but that's it.
